bot-todo is a command-line tool for a canonical, Git-friendly task backlog.
Humans and coding agents share one TODO.md per repository and mutate it only
through this CLI.
The package also ships a thin todo skill that teaches Codex, Claude, Cursor,
and Grok to call bot-todo instead of editing the task files by hand.
- Python 3.11 or newer
- uv for installation (recommended)
The only runtime dependency is portalocker, used for per-repository locking.

Task IDs look like T001 and are never reused. Types are bug, chore,
docs, feature, and ops. Priorities are P0, P1, and P2 (default
P2).
add requires either --acceptance or --simple. Repeatable options are
--tag and --blocked-by. claim records the actor, today's date, and the
current Git branch unless --branch is given. review clears that claim and
records today's date; reopen returns the task to open. complete and
cancel accept open or review tasks.
init writes Task Data Format 2. Format 1 files still load for queries;
mutations require bot-todo migrate first.

bot-todo --repo bot-todo webThe server binds only to 127.0.0.1, prints its URL, and opens the default
browser unless --no-open is supplied. Port 8765 is the default; port 0
asks the operating system to choose an available port. If that port is already
in use, the command exits with an error naming 127.0.0.1 and the port and
suggests retrying with --port PORT or --port 0. web manages one Task
Repository and rejects --all and --json.
The Kanban Board groups recent tasks into Open, Review, Completed, and
Cancelled columns. Card titles open that task's details in a modal. It can
add tasks, edit Open and Review tasks in the detail modal, move Open work to
Review, reopen Review work, and complete or cancel Open or Review work.
Claims, full-archive browsing, and multi-repository boards remain CLI-only.
A Task Data Format 1 repository is displayed read-only with instructions to
run bot-todo migrate.
This is a local human interface, not a remotely deployable service. It has no authentication and deliberately provides no option to bind beyond loopback.

path = "~/Programming/ledger"Names are unique lowercase slugs matching [a-z0-9][a-z0-9._-]*. Paths may be
absolute, start with ~, or be relative to the configuration file. A missing
path is valid so init --repo NAME can create it.
--all orders JSON results, critical, and actionable by priority, then
configuration order, then file order. Human --all list groups tasks by
Repository Name in collection order, omits repositories with no open tasks,
and omits the name from task lines.
If any configured repository cannot be read, the command prints no task data
and exits 3.
A missing default config is an empty collection. Local discovery and --root
never load configuration.

--json is the stable automation interface. Agents should pass it on every
command that returns data. Humans typing in a terminal can omit it.
Success writes one JSON document to stdout:
{
"schema_version": 2,
"command": "list",
"data": {
"tasks": []
}
}JSON task objects include state (open, review, completed, or
cancelled), reviewed_on (an ISO date while in Review, otherwise null),
and closed_on.
Expected failure writes nothing to stdout and one error document to stderr:
{
"schema_version": 2,
"error": {
"code": "unknown_task",
"message": "unknown task ID T999"
}
}Exit statuses: 0 success (including empty queries), 1 operational or data
failure, 2 usage error, 3 aggregate partial failure.

--destination PATH replaces the skill root, not the final todo directory.
--dry-run classifies the action without writing. --force replaces a
conflicting tree after moving it to a todo.backup-* sibling.
Codex receives SKILL.md plus agents/openai.yaml. The other targets receive
SKILL.md only. A managed install is marked with .bot-todo-install.json.
Unknown or modified files are a conflict unless --force is given.
The installer only writes files. It does not reload the agent.
Each Task Repository is a directory with TODO.md and TODO.archive.md. Treat
TODO.md as the human-readable source of truth, but do not rewrite it by hand
except to resolve a sequential-ID merge collision.
Open tasks live under P0, P1, and P2. Completed and cancelled tasks move
to Done; the newest 20 stay there, and older closed tasks are appended to the
archive. A closed task that still blocks an open task stays in Done until
nothing depends on it. Cancellation does not satisfy dependents.
Every mutation takes an exclusive lock (.bot-todo.lock), validates before and
after the write, and replaces the canonical files atomically. Reads take a
shared lock. Lock acquisition waits up to five seconds, then fails with
conflict.
